What is a Double Farmhouse Sink?

A double farmhouse sink, also known as a double apron sink, is a popular choice for modern kitchens. These sinks stand out due to their deep, spacious basins that are perfect for multitasking and handling large cookware. Unlike traditional sinks, the double farmhouse model features a front-facing apron that adds an element of rustic charm while providing functionality.

Benefits of a Double Farmhouse Sink

Enhanced Functionality

The dual-basin design of a double farmhouse sink allows homeowners to separate tasks efficiently. You can wash dishes in one basin while prepping vegetables in the other, making kitchen work more organized.

Stylish Design

Double farmhouse sinks come in various materials, including stainless steel, porcelain, and fired clay. Their classic look fits perfectly in both modern and traditional kitchens, enhancing overall aesthetics.

Durability

Many double farmhouse sinks are built to last. For instance, sinks made from stainless steel resist scratches and stains, while those made from fireclay offer excellent durability and easy cleaning.

Choosing the Right Double Farmhouse Sink

Material Matters

Selecting the right material is crucial for both style and functionality. Stainless steel sinks offer a sleek, modern appearance, while porcelain sinks provide a vintage feel. Consider your kitchen's overall design and your cleaning preferences when choosing the material.

Size and Dimensions

Double farmhouse sinks come in various sizes, so it's essential to measure your kitchen cabinets and counter space accurately. Ensure the sink fits comfortably without compromising the flow of your kitchen.

Installation Considerations

Installing a double farmhouse sink may require professional help, especially if you're considering a new countertop or kitchen layout. Ensure your plumbing can accommodate the sink's design and dimensions as well.

Maintenance Tips for Double Farmhouse Sinks

Regular Cleaning

To keep your sink looking pristine, make sure to clean it regularly with mild dish soap and warm water. Avoid abrasive cleaners that can scratch the surface.

Preventing Stains

For porcelain and fired clay sinks, it’s essential to wipe away food particles and stains promptly. Regularly applying a specialized cleaner can help maintain the sink's glossy finish.
